Nichols Gss
Nichols Gss is an earth dam located in Baylor County, Texas, built in 1976. It carries a Low hazard potential classification.
About Nichols Gss
The primary purpose of Nichols Gss is recreation. The dam creates a reservoir used for recreational activities such as fishing, boating, and swimming. The dam is owned by Ruby Nichols (private). It impounds the Tr-wichita River.
The dam stands 22 feet tall and stretches 123 feet across, and has a maximum storage capacity of 543 acre-feet. Completed in 1976, the structure is 50 years old.
This dam has a low hazard potential classification, meaning that failure would cause minimal damage, limited primarily to the dam owner's property, with no expected loss of life.
